FS#630 - Investigate port 59223 on wifi-enabled Selphy models
On CP900, CP910, CP1200, and CP1300, a telnet interface is present on port 59223. Upon connecting, it prompts for an unknown password.

On my CP1200:
CP1200 (and CP900!) has a Conexant CX92137/DC1370 SoC -- containing an "ARM9 w/MMU"
EDIT: The CX9213x series has a ARM926EJ-S CPU, apparently running in Big Endian mode.
IPP-over-USB handling requires a wifi connection to be running -- so I suspect all network protocol processing is actually implemented within the ALPS wifi module's embedded firmware.
No idea how to dump that out, alas.
